Bike Dimension and Fit



When selecting a bicycle for your kid, the importance of bike dimension and fit can not be overemphasized. A correctly sized bike enhances safety and convenience, enabling your kid to create their riding abilities properly. A bike that is also large might lead to instability, while one that is also tiny can impede growth and restrict motion.


Many producers give sizing charts that correlate these measurements with wheel sizes, typically ranging from 12 inches for toddlers to 24 inches for older kids. When your kid rests on the saddle, they should be able to touch the ground with their toes, ensuring they can stop securely.

Weight Factors To Consider



Weight factors to consider play an essential function in picking the right bike for your child - kid bicycles. A light-weight bike is vital for young riders, as it enables them to navigate quickly and improves their self-confidence while riding. Typically, a bike ought to weigh no greater than 30% of the youngster's body weight. This standard aids guarantee that the kid can deal with the bike without unnecessary stress.


When assessing bike weight, products are significant. Aluminum frameworks are frequently favored over steel as a result of their lighter weight and similar longevity. Furthermore, the components of the bike, consisting of brakes, gears, and wheels, can add to the total weight. Going with a bike with less complex, high-quality elements can decrease weight while preserving efficiency.


An additional important element is the bike's meant usage. A somewhat much heavier bike might offer security if the youngster will be riding on diverse surface or participating in off-road tasks. For basic usage and laid-back riding, prioritizing a lightweight choice will certainly boost the overall experience.


Safety Features



Many safety functions are vital to consider when selecting a bike for moved here your youngster, as they dramatically boost defense throughout adventures. Ensure that the bike is outfitted with dependable brakes. Both hand brakes and coaster brakes must be easy and responsive for children to utilize, enabling reliable stopping power.

In addition, the presence of reflectors and lights is vital for exposure, specifically if your child will certainly be riding in low-light problems. Seek bicycles that consist of reflectors on the front, back, and wheels, along with an incorporated headlight and taillight where possible.


Another important feature is a chain guard, which prevents clothes or arm or legs from obtaining caught in the chain, minimizing the risk of injury. In addition, bikes with security grips and cushioned handlebars can provide added protection needs to your youngster autumn.


Toughness and Materials



Longevity and products are important variables to take into consideration in a kid's bicycle, as they directly impact the bike's lifespan and efficiency. When picking a bike for your youngster, it is necessary to choose models built from top notch products that can withstand the roughness of day-to-day use.


Light weight aluminum frameworks are frequently preferred for their lightweight buildings and resistance to corrosion and deterioration, making them optimal for children that might leave their bikes outdoors. Steel frames, while much heavier, use remarkable sturdiness and can absorb shocks effectively, giving a smoother experience over rough surfaces.


Furthermore, the quality of parts such as the handlebars, seat, and wheels is vital. Look for reinforced components that can sustain damage, specifically in areas prone to effect. Tires with durable step patterns add to stability and durability, guaranteeing a risk-free riding experience.


Last but not least, consider the finish of the bike. A resilient paint or powder-coated finish not only improves aesthetic allure yet also secures against scratches and environmental aspects. Purchasing a bike made from high-quality materials ensures your child will delight in a trustworthy and risk-free riding experience for years to find.


Gearing and Brakes



When choosing a bicycle for your youngster, understanding the gearing and brake system is crucial for ensuring a delightful and risk-free riding experience. The choice of tailoring is specifically vital, as it influences how easily your youngster can pedal and navigate numerous surfaces. For more youthful youngsters, single-speed bikes are commonly ideal, providing simplicity and simplicity of use. As kids expand and develop their riding abilities, multi-speed alternatives can be advantageous, enabling them to deal with hillsides and differed landscapes with greater efficiency.


There are 2 primary types: rim brakes and disc brakes. Edge brakes are common in child bikes and are generally enough for casual riding.
